Concessionaire of the Month Mickey Neck

Ormic Concessions Brownsville, TX - Mickey Neck started Ormic Concessions with her late husband Oran over 20 years ago, specializing in grilled beef, chicken and pork kabobs, beef BBQ, smoked turkey legs, and Dippin’ Dots ice cream throughout the South and Midwest. NICA News: Thank you for being able to speak to us! How long have you been a Concessionaire and member of NICA? Mickey Neck: I’m happy to say that my husband Oran and I had been in the business for 23 years. It has been quite a learning experience to say the least. We’ve been proud NICA Members for a little over 20 years. NN: What made you join NICA? MN: Oran and I met two great people who are known as Linda and Bill McKinney, who told us about NICA and how helpful they could be. As an association created to protect and support Concessionaire members by keeping the lines of communication open with product vendors and Fair Managers alike is a value we couldn’t afford not to have. It was obvious that becoming a member was a must and we have benefited from these connections by staying current on the latest trends, laws, or regulations that affect Concessionaires in the industry.

NN: How and why did you get in to the concession business? MN: When Oran retired after 25 years of working for the government, we had a friend who had been in the Concession business and was successful selling giant cinnamon rolls. We bought our very first novelty unit from him, which was an oversized Coca-Cola can with a hydraulic headset that moved up and down while music played. We had some good times in that unit but outgrew it quickly. We are thankful for our time in that unit though, because we learned so much about the business and how being unique in a competitive industry is so essential. NN: What do you like most about being a Concessionaire? MN: Well, I would be lying if I didn’t say that getting to count all of those “George Washington” notes at the end of the night, which absolutely makes all of the challenges and sacrifices of this business very much worth all of the effort! But for the most part, we have completely enjoyed the friendships that we have forged over these years. Getting to know good, hardworking folks who are in this business for prosperity is a fact, but we surely have found the friendships to be the true by-product and the best part of being a Concessionaire!
